Skip to content
体验新版
项目
组织
正在加载...
登录
切换导航
打开侧边栏
吹了一夜风~
unidocs-zh
提交
96da0228
U
unidocs-zh
项目概览
吹了一夜风~
/
unidocs-zh
与 Fork 源项目一致
Fork自
DCloud / unidocs-zh
通知
1
Star
0
Fork
0
代码
文件
提交
分支
Tags
贡献者
分支图
Diff
Issue
0
列表
看板
标记
里程碑
合并请求
0
DevOps
流水线
流水线任务
计划
Wiki
0
Wiki
分析
仓库
DevOps
项目成员
Pages
U
unidocs-zh
项目概览
项目概览
详情
发布
仓库
仓库
文件
提交
分支
标签
贡献者
分支图
比较
Issue
0
Issue
0
列表
看板
标记
里程碑
合并请求
0
合并请求
0
Pages
DevOps
DevOps
流水线
流水线任务
计划
分析
分析
仓库分析
DevOps
Wiki
0
Wiki
成员
成员
收起侧边栏
关闭侧边栏
动态
分支图
创建新Issue
流水线任务
提交
Issue看板
体验新版 GitCode,发现更多精彩内容 >>
提交
96da0228
编写于
2月 16, 2023
作者:
D
DCloud_LXH
浏览文件
操作
浏览文件
下载
电子邮件补丁
差异文件
chore: video.md
上级
e3dd1218
变更
3
隐藏空白更改
内联
并排
Showing
3 changed file
with
10 addition
and
2 deletion
+10
-2
docs/api/interceptor.md
docs/api/interceptor.md
+7
-0
docs/component/video.md
docs/component/video.md
+2
-1
docs/matter.md
docs/matter.md
+1
-1
未找到文件。
docs/api/interceptor.md
浏览文件 @
96da0228
...
...
@@ -50,6 +50,13 @@ uni.addInterceptor('request', {
}
})
uni
.
addInterceptor
({
returnValue
(
args
)
{
// 只返回 data 字段
return
args
.
data
}
})
```
### uni.removeInterceptor(STRING)
...
...
docs/component/video.md
浏览文件 @
96da0228
...
...
@@ -40,6 +40,7 @@
|http-cache|Boolean|true|是否对 http、https 视频源开启本地缓存。缓存策略:开启了此开关的视频源,在视频播放时会在本地保存缓存文件,如果本地缓存池已超过100M,在进行缓存前会清空之前的缓存(不适用于m3u8等流媒体协议)|App-Android 3.1.0+|
|play-strategy|Number|0| 播放策略,0:普通模式,适合绝大部分视频播放场景;1:平滑播放模式(降级),增加缓冲区大小,采用open sl解码音频,避免音视频脱轨的问题,可能会降低首屏展现速度、视频帧率,出现开屏音频延迟等。 适用于高码率视频的极端场景;2: M3U8优化模式,增加缓冲区大小,提升视频加载速度和流畅度,可能会降低首屏展现速度。 适用于M3U8在线播放的场景 |App-Android 3.1.0+|
|header|Object||HTTP 请求 Header|App 3.1.19+|
|is-live|Boolean|false|是否为直播源|App 3.7.2+、微信小程序(2.28.1+)|
|@play|EventHandle||当开始/继续播放时触发play事件|字节跳动小程序与飞书小程序不支持|
|@pause|EventHandle||当暂停播放时触发 pause 事件|字节跳动小程序与飞书小程序不支持|
|@ended|EventHandle||当播放到末尾时触发 ended 事件|字节跳动小程序与飞书小程序不支持|
...
...
@@ -197,7 +198,7 @@ export default {
-
App平台:使用
`<video/>`
组件,打包 App 时必须勾选 manifest.json->App 模块权限配置->VideoPlayer 模块。此模块体积较大,非默认内置。
-
App平台:如果使用的视频路径为本地路径,需要配置资源为释放模式:在 manifest.json 文件内 app-plus 节点下新增 runmode 配置,设置值为liberate。
-
App平台:如果想使用非原生的video,即原来普通的html5自带video,可使用web-view组件load html页面,在其中使用普通h5 video。
-
App平台:app-vue即使选择了使用x5内核,也不会使用x5的video播放,仍然使用uni-app的App引擎自带的原生视频播放。
-
App平台:app-vue即使选择了使用x5内核,也不会使用x5的video播放,仍然使用uni-app的App引擎自带的原生视频播放。
-
App平台:3.6.14 以及 手机系统 iOS16 以上video
**全屏**
需要配置应用支持横屏: 在 manifest.json 文件内 app-plus 节点下新增 screenOrientation 配置,设置值为["portrait-primary","portrait-secondary","landscape-primary","landscape-secondary"]。
-
H5平台: 在部分浏览器中会强制调用原生播放器播放(如:微信内置浏览器、UC浏览器等),在 x5 内核的浏览器中支持配置
[
同层播放器
](
https://x5.tencent.com/docs/video.html
)
。
-
HBuilderX内置浏览器,使用video标签暂时存在问题,请先使用其他外部浏览器。
docs/matter.md
浏览文件 @
96da0228
...
...
@@ -62,7 +62,7 @@ vue页面在App端的渲染引擎默认是系统webview(不是手机自带浏
3.
从 uni-app 2.5.3 起,Android端支持引入腾讯x5浏览器内核,可以抹平低端Android的浏览器兼容性问题,
[
详见x5使用指南
](
https://ask.dcloud.net.cn/article/36806
)
### 小程序或App正常,但H5异常的可能性
1.
在 uni-app 2.4.7 以前,H5端不支持微信小程序自定义组件,即
wxcomponets
下的组件,此时可能产生兼容问题。从 2.4.7 起,H5也支持微信自定义组件,不再存在这这方面兼容问题。
1.
在 uni-app 2.4.7 以前,H5端不支持微信小程序自定义组件,即
wxcomponents
下的组件,此时可能产生兼容问题。从 2.4.7 起,H5也支持微信自定义组件,不再存在这这方面兼容问题。
2.
App端使用了App特有的API和功能,比如plus、Native.js、subNVue、原生插件等
3.
使用了小程序专用的功能,比如微信卡券、小程序插件、微信小程序云开发。对于云开发,建议使用可跨端的uniCloud。
...
...
编辑
预览
Markdown
is supported
0%
请重试
或
添加新附件
.
添加附件
取消
You are about to add
0
people
to the discussion. Proceed with caution.
先完成此消息的编辑!
取消
想要评论请
注册
或
登录